1/* uio_pci_generic - generic UIO driver for PCI 2.3 devices
2 *
3 * Copyright (C) 2009 Red Hat, Inc.
4 * Author: Michael S. Tsirkin <mst@redhat.com>
5 *
6 * This work is licensed under the terms of the GNU GPL, version 2.
7 *
8 * Since the driver does not declare any device ids, you must allocate
9 * id and bind the device to the driver yourself.  For example:
10 *
11 * # echo "8086 10f5" > /sys/bus/pci/drivers/uio_pci_generic/new_id
12 * # echo -n 0000:00:19.0 > /sys/bus/pci/drivers/e1000e/unbind
13 * # echo -n 0000:00:19.0 > /sys/bus/pci/drivers/uio_pci_generic/bind
14 * # ls -l /sys/bus/pci/devices/0000:00:19.0/driver
15 * .../0000:00:19.0/driver -> ../../../bus/pci/drivers/uio_pci_generic
16 *
17 * Driver won't bind to devices which do not support the Interrupt Disable Bit
18 * in the command register. All devices compliant to PCI 2.3 (circa 2002) and
19 * all compliant PCI Express devices should support this bit.
20 */

22#include <linux/device.h>
23#include <linux/module.h>
24#include <linux/pci.h>
25#include <linux/slab.h>
26#include <linux/uio_driver.h>
27
28#define DRIVER_VERSION	"0.01.0"
29#define DRIVER_AUTHOR	"Michael S. Tsirkin <mst@redhat.com>"
30#define DRIVER_DESC	"Generic UIO driver for PCI 2.3 devices"
31
32struct uio_pci_generic_dev {
33	struct uio_info info;
34	struct pci_dev *pdev;
35};
36
37static inline struct uio_pci_generic_dev *
38to_uio_pci_generic_dev(struct uio_info *info)
39{
40	return container_of(info, struct uio_pci_generic_dev, info);
41}
42
43/* Interrupt handler. Read/modify/write the command register to disable
44 * the interrupt. */
45static irqreturn_t irqhandler(int irq, struct uio_info *info)
46{
47	struct uio_pci_generic_dev *gdev = to_uio_pci_generic_dev(info);
48
49	if (!pci_check_and_mask_intx(gdev->pdev))
50		return IRQ_NONE;
51
52	/* UIO core will signal the user process. */
53	return IRQ_HANDLED;
54}
55
56static int __devinit probe(struct pci_dev *pdev,
57			   const struct pci_device_id *id)
58{
59	struct uio_pci_generic_dev *gdev;
60	int err;
61
62	err = pci_enable_device(pdev);
63	if (err) {
64		dev_err(&pdev->dev, "%s: pci_enable_device failed: %d\n",
65			__func__, err);
66		return err;
67	}
68
69	if (!pdev->irq) {
70		dev_warn(&pdev->dev, "No IRQ assigned to device: "
71			 "no support for interrupts?\n");
72		pci_disable_device(pdev);
73		return -ENODEV;
74	}
75
76	if (!pci_intx_mask_supported(pdev)) {
77		err = -ENODEV;
78		goto err_verify;
79	}
80
81	gdev = kzalloc(sizeof(struct uio_pci_generic_dev), GFP_KERNEL);
82	if (!gdev) {
83		err = -ENOMEM;
84		goto err_alloc;
85	}
86
87	gdev->info.name = "uio_pci_generic";
88	gdev->info.version = DRIVER_VERSION;
89	gdev->info.irq = pdev->irq;
90	gdev->info.irq_flags = IRQF_SHARED;
91	gdev->info.handler = irqhandler;
92	gdev->pdev = pdev;
93
94	if (uio_register_device(&pdev->dev, &gdev->info))
95		goto err_register;
96	pci_set_drvdata(pdev, gdev);
97
98	return 0;
99err_register:
100	kfree(gdev);
101err_alloc:
102err_verify:
103	pci_disable_device(pdev);
104	return err;
105}
106
107static void remove(struct pci_dev *pdev)
108{
109	struct uio_pci_generic_dev *gdev = pci_get_drvdata(pdev);
110
111	uio_unregister_device(&gdev->info);
112	pci_disable_device(pdev);
113	kfree(gdev);
114}
115
116static struct pci_driver driver = {
117	.name = "uio_pci_generic",
118	.id_table = NULL, /* only dynamic id's */
119	.probe = probe,
120	.remove = remove,
121};
122
123static int __init init(void)
124{
125	pr_info(DRIVER_DESC " version: " DRIVER_VERSION "\n");
126	return pci_register_driver(&driver);
127}
128
129static void __exit cleanup(void)
130{
131	pci_unregister_driver(&driver);
132}
133
134module_init(init);
135module_exit(cleanup);
136
137MODULE_VERSION(DRIVER_VERSION);
138MODULE_LICENSE("GPL v2");
139MODULE_AUTHOR(DRIVER_AUTHOR);
140MODULE_DESCRIPTION(DRIVER_DESC);
